ISHG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2015 in Review
39 of the 3,812 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ares 1-3 Year International Treasury Bond ETF (ISHG) for Q4 2015, worth a combined $69.2M — down 11% from $77.5M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 6 funds closed out of ISHG and 3 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 16 trimmed existing stakes and 10 added.
The largest buyer was Hussman Strategic Advisors, adding an estimated $2.35M. The largest seller was Jane Street, cutting an estimated $4.51M.
